Literature summary extracted from

  • Lacombe-Harvey, M.E.; Fortin, M.; Ohnuma, T.; Fukamizo, T.; Letzel, T.; Brzezinski, R.
    A highly conserved arginine residue of the chitosanase from Streptomyces sp. N174 is involved both in catalysis and substrate binding (2013), BMC Biochem., 14, 23.

Protein Variants

EC Number Protein Variants Comment Organism
3.2.1.132 D40G the mutant shows drastic loss of activity Streptomyces sp.
3.2.1.132 D40G/R42E the mutant shows drastic loss of activity Streptomyces sp.
3.2.1.132 D40G/R42K the mutant shows drastic loss of activity Streptomyces sp.
3.2.1.132 R42E the mutant shows drastic loss of activity Streptomyces sp.
3.2.1.132 R42K the mutant shows drastic loss of activity Streptomyces sp.

Specific Activity [micromol/min/mg]

EC Number Specific Activity Minimum [µmol/min/mg] Specific Activity Maximum [µmol/min/mg] Comment Organism
3.2.1.132 0.0012
-
mutant enzyme D40G/R42E, at 37°C in 50 mM sodium acetate buffer (pH 5.5) Streptomyces sp.
3.2.1.132 0.018
-
mutant enzyme D40G/R42K, at 37°C in 50 mM sodium acetate buffer (pH 5.5) Streptomyces sp.
3.2.1.132 0.9
-
mutant enzyme R42E at 37°C in 50 mM sodium acetate buffer (pH 5.5) Streptomyces sp.
3.2.1.132 1.4
-
mutant enzyme R42K, at 37°C in 50 mM sodium acetate buffer (pH 5.5) Streptomyces sp.
3.2.1.132 1.6
-
mutant enzyme D40G, at 37°C in 50 mM sodium acetate buffer (pH 5.5) Streptomyces sp.
3.2.1.132 52.9
-
wild type enzyme, at 37°C in 50 mM sodium acetate buffer (pH 5.5) Streptomyces sp.
